Ability to Balance on One Leg May Reflect Stroke Risk

December 12th, 2014

Can you balance on one leg? New research suggests it may reflect a person’s brain health and their risk for having a stroke. Thanksgiving Day Napping Not the Turkey's Fault

November 11th, 2014

If you feel like you need to take a nice, long nap after Thanksgiving, don’t blame it on eating turkey. Yes, turkey does contain tryptophan, an essential amino acid which is associated with inducing drowsiness, but that’s not what’s really making us so sleepy.
